 1.  I've been unable to retrieve this updated file from your web server
     for the past 4 days.  Whilst the machine appears to be pingable,
     all attempts to talk to port 80 are just timing out.
 
 2.  In addition, since you control the sources, a more appropriate
     change would be to bump the version number to, say,
     mp3rename-0.4.1.tar.gz, and send in the appropriate updates
     to both the Makefile and files/md5.
 
 If you can fix [1] (and, preferably, [2] as well), we can make some
 progress on this.
